Marie Curie PhD Fellowship in Mechanical Metamaterials (ref. BAP-2025-652)
Applications are invited for a doctoral MSCA fellowship within the Department of Mechanical Engineering of the University. The successful candidate will be affiliated and work within the renowned Noise and Vibration Research Group of KU Leuven.
Project
The successful candidate will be part of the Met2Adapt consortium as a doctoral fellow, aiming at designing and testing novel mechanical and acoustic metamaterial designs. The project is funded directly by a prestigious MSCA grant.
Profile
The successful candidate will have a high-scoring Masters degree in Mechanical, Civil, Materials, Simulation or similar Engineering field. This funding call is open to all EU and International applicants.
Offer
The successful candidate will be offered a contract of 3 years as a doctoral researcher, along with a membership of KU Leuven, one of the largest, top-ranking research universities of Europe. She/he will also be offered the possibility to take part in international conferences and collaborations and to become a multidisciplinary researcher.
